Overview

The Bachelor of Gemstones and Jewellery program is design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of gemstones, jewellery design, manufacturing techniques and business aspects of the industry. Students will gain practical skills and knowledge in gemstone identification, grading, cutting and polishing, as well as jewellery design, fabrication and marketing.

Curriculum Overview by year

- Year 1: Introduction to Gemstones, Basic Jewellery Design, Gemstone Identification Techniques - Year 2: Advanced Gemstone Studies, Jewellery Manufacturing Techniques, Marketing and Sales - Year 3: Gemstone Grading and Appraisal, Advanced Jewellery Design, Business Management - Year 4: Specialization Electives, Internship Opportunities, Final Project

Key Components

The key components of the program include gemstone identification, grading, cutting and polishing techniques, jewellery design and manufacturing, marketing and sales strategies, business management and practical hands-on experience.

Career Prospects

Graduates of the Bachelor of Gemstones and Jewellery program can pursue various career paths in the gemstone and jewellery industry. They may work as gemstone appraisers, jewellery designers, gemstone cutters, jewellery manufacturers, gemstone traders, or start their own jewellery businesses.

Salary Expectations

Salary expectations for graduates can vary depending on factors such as job position, location and level of experience. Entry-level positions in the industry may have a starting salary range of $30,000 to $40,000 per year, while experienced professionals can earn significantly higher salaries.
